Medal of Honor for Soumana Coulibaly, from Stop Child Labour partner Enda Mali

On December 29, 2017, the Government of Mali by Presidential Decree has rewarded 500 persons with the Silver Star of Remuneration (‘Etoile d’Argent du Mérite’). One of the honored persons is Soumana Coulibaly, National Director of Enda Mali, partner organization of Kinderpostzegels and implementing partner of Stop Child Labour. Soumana received the reward because of his tireless work and engagement with regards to the rights and wellbeing of children in Mali.

When Soumana Coulibaly informed us of this joyful fact he told us that he never would have received this medal of honor if he had not been supported over the years by Kinderpostzegels and more recently by the Stop Child Labour coalition.

Since 1996 Enda Mali is receiving financial support from Kinderpostzegels for many different child focused projects in Mali.

In the period May 2014 – April 2017 Enda Mali has successfully implemented with financial support of Stop Child Labour/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the Netherlands (Out of Work and into School Programme) a child labour free zone project in Markala district of Segou Region, Mali.

At this moment Enda Mali is implementing, again with financial support of Stop Child Labour/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the Netherlands (Getting down to Business Programme), a social corporate responsibility (CSR) project in Sikasso (July 2017 – June 2019).

On 27 February 2018 during an official ceremony the rewarded persons, including Soumana Coulibaly, received the Medals of Honor out of the hands of General Amadoe Sagafourou Guèye, «le grand Chancelier des Ordres nationaux du Mali».

We are very proud of Soumana and hope he will continue working towards creating child labour free zones and realizing children’s rights in Mali.
